  • Description: NADPH-dependent flavin oxidoreductase

Gene name yqjM
Synonyms
Essential no
Product NADPH-dependent flavin oxidoreductase
Function reduction of double bonds of nonsaturated aldehydes and ketones, may be involved in detoxification
MW, pI 37 kDa, 5.137
Gene length, protein length 1014 bp, 338 aa
Immediate neighbours yqjN, yqjL
